
Cecilia Metra

She is an IEEE Fellow, IEEE Computer Society (CS) Golden Core Member, and a member of the IEEE Honor Society IEEE-HKN. She was 2019 IEEE Computer Society President, a member of the IEEE CS Board of Governors (2013-2017), Vice President of CS Member and Geographic Activities in 2017, CS Secretary in 2015 and CS Vice President for Technical and Conference Activities in 2014. She was a member of the IEEE Council on Electronic Design Automation Board of Governors (2015-2018). She is the Editor-in-Chief (EIC) of the IEEE Transactions on Emerging Topics in Computing 2018, 2020. She was the EIC of Computing Now and Associate EIC of the IEEE Transactions on Computers. She is on the IEEE The Institute Advisory Board and on editorial boards of several international journals. She was First Vice-Chair of the Test Technology Technical Council (TTTC), Chair of the TTTC Educational Program, and the TTTC Communication Group. She contributed to numerous IEEE international conferences/symposia/workshops/summits as General/Program Chair/co-Chair (16 times), vice General/Program Chair/co-Chair (6 times), topic/track Chair (34 times), and Technical Program Committee Member (99 times). She published extensively (190+ papers) on design for test and reliability of integrated circuits and systems. She is a full Professor at the University of Bologna, Italy, from which she received a PhD in electronic engineering and computer science. In 2002, she was visiting faculty consultant for Intel Corporation. Since December 2018, she is the Deputy-President of the Schoold of Engineering of the Universty of Bologna. Her research has received public and private funding (from companies such as Intel Corporation, STMicroelectronics, Alstom Transport, etc.) at national and international levels. She has received two Meritorious Service Awards and five Certificates of Appreciation from the IEEE CS.
